一推网

当前位置: 首页 > 知识问答 > 如何安全地启用远程访问服务器?

知识问答

如何安全地启用远程访问服务器?

2025-09-22 02:21:48 来源:互联网转载
要启用对服务器的远程访问,您需要配置服务器的网络设置和安全组规则,确保允许外部设备通过特定的端口(如SSH、RDP等)连接到服务器。具体操作步骤可能因服务器类型和操作系统而异。

启用对服务器的远程访问

远程访问服务器是现代网络管理中的一个重要方面,它允许管理员从任何地方管理和监控服务器,以下是如何启用对服务器的远程访问的步骤。

1. 配置路由器和防火墙

在开始之前,确保你的路由器和防火墙设置允许远程连接,这通常涉及到开放特定的端口(对于SSH通常是22端口)。

设备 设置
路由器 转发规则:TCP端口22到服务器IP
防火墙 允许TCP端口22

2. 安装并配置SSH服务

大多数Linux发行版都预装了SSH服务,如果没有,你可以使用包管理器进行安装。

sudo apt-get updatesudo apt-get install openssh-server

安装完成后,启动SSH服务并设置为开机自启。

sudo systemctl enable sshsudo systemctl start ssh

3. 配置SSH服务

编辑SSH配置文件以允许远程连接。

sudo nano /etc/ssh/sshd_config

确保以下行未被注释,并且值如下:

Port 22PermitRootLogin yesPasswordAuthentication yes

保存并退出,然后重启SSH服务。

sudo systemctl restart ssh

4. 测试远程连接

使用SSH客户端从其他计算机连接到服务器。

ssh your_username@your_server_ip

如果一切正常,你应该能够看到命令提示符,表示你已经成功连接到服务器。

相关问题与解答

Q1: 如果无法连接到服务器怎么办?

A1: 确保SSH服务正在运行,并且你的防火墙和路由器设置正确,检查服务器的IP地址是否正确,以及是否有任何网络问题,如果问题仍然存在,查看服务器上的SSH日志以获取更多信息。

Q2: 如何提高远程连接的安全性?

A2: 使用强密码,并考虑使用密钥对进行身份验证,禁用root登录,并为每个用户设置单独的账户,定期更新系统和SSH软件,以修补任何已知的安全漏洞。

各位小伙伴们,我刚刚为大家分享了有关“启用对服务器的远程访问”的知识,希望对你们有所帮助。如果您还有其他相关问题需要解决,欢迎随时提出哦!

上一篇:外链建设规划:简化外链获取

下一篇:竞价推广:如何让你的网站流量暴涨?